Course Content

English Prose Interpretation: Theory and Practice
Critical Approaches to Prose: (Including Formalism, Post-structuralism, Feminist Criticism, etc.)
Narrative Structure and Voice in Prose
Language and Style in Prose: (Diction, Syntax, Figurative Language)
Genre and Contextual Analysis of Prose
Interpreting Literary Devices in Prose
Research Methods for Literary Analysis
Prose and its Historical Context
Presenting Literary Arguments: Essay Writing and Research Skills

Assessment

The evaluation process is conducted through the submission of assignments, and there are no written examinations involved.
